Damascus: Syria’s President Bashar Al Assad on Sunday said that a Russia-Turkey deal for the last major rebel bastion of Idlib was a “temporary measure”, state news agency SANA reported.

“The agreement is a temporary measure through which the state has realised many achievements on the ground,” SANA reported the president as saying at a meeting of the central committee of his Baath party.
